Environmental Action Plan

At Advantest Group we are clarifying the important challenges that we should tackle with our environmental activities and we have formulated an “Environmental Action Plan.” With the three key points that are promotion of environmental management, providing green products and, reform of business processes, we are promoting responsible efforts to help realize a recycling society and low-carbon society.

7th Advantest Environmental Action Plan

Due to factors such as the expansion of our overseas production operations, the environmental impact of Advantest’s overseas production bases has been growing. Advantest recognizes the importance of promoting environmental measures that take the company’s overseas production bases into account. The 7th Advantest Environmental Action Plan continues to address the issues targeted by the 6th Advantest Environmental Action Plan, while endeavoring to set targets that incorporate overseas business bases. More specifically, the Plan sets targets relating to the promotion of global environmental education, raising the recycling rate at overseas production bases, and promoting the ongoing use of renewable energy, etc.

Key Issues:

  1. Promotion of environmental management: In line with the trend towards the development of a low-carbon society, Advantest is implementing responsible measures in the area of environmental management.
  2. Providing green products: In both our core business and our tester peripherals business, Advantest is contributing, through the company’s products, towards reducing customers’ environmental burden.
  3. Reform of business processes: Advantest is promoting measures to make business processes and the utilization of energy more efficient.

Scope (as of March 31, 2016)

  1. Measures applicable to: All companies within the Advantest Group
    Six business bases within Japan (including affiliates)
    Seven overseas business bases (AAI, AEG, ASP, ATK, ATC, ATI and AMY)
  2. Period covered: Fiscal 2015 – Fiscal 2017 (three years)

Results Achieved in Fiscal 2015

Promotion of environmental management
  Promotion of environmental management 1) Transition to revised ISO14001. By FY2017 year-end complete transition to ISO14001: 2015 standard. Implementation of the collection of information relating to the revised standard
2) Promote global environmental education. Carry out e-learning once a year.

Environmental education is implemented both in Japan and overseas using e-learning.
Percentage of employees undergoing e-learning: 99.1%

3) Promote environmental contribution activities, educational contribution activities. Promote environmental, social contribution activities and education support activities.

[Within Japan] 10 projects implemented (the main activities are listed below)

  • Implementation of special science classes for local elementary schools, with a total of 84 schoolchildren participating
  • Implementation of the 22nd Science Workshop at the Gunma R&D Center, with a total of 79 children participating
  • Implementation of nature observation events, with a total of 83 children from local schools participating

[Overseas] 12 projects implemented (the main activities are listed below)

  • Implementation of bicycle commuting and charity activities (Germany)
  • Implementation of “green” events and energy-saving events (U.S.A.)
  • Environmental photography and painting competition (China)
Conservation of biodiversity 1) Promotion of forest conservation activities At each site, carry out forest conservation activities. A group of 23 Advantest employees volunteered to undertake thinning-out work at the “Kusatsu Therapy Forest”.
2) Biotope development and utilization Foster and utilize biotope. (Nature observation events targeting neighborhood elementary schools, protection of endangered plants)

The Gunma R&D Center is implementing five biotope-related activities.

Compliance with environmental laws and regulations, prevention of pollution Promoting resource recycling Improve waste recycling rate.
(*Target values have been adjusted in line with changes in recycling methods for general waste)
 
1) Maintain and management Japanese bases recycling rate
Maintain recycling rate of 99% or more of the Japanese bases.
Maintain and management recycling rate of 90% or more of the Japanese bases. Recycling rate for facilities in Japan: 95%
2) Improve overseas bases recycling rate Aim for recycling rate of 65% or more.
(Measures: reconfirmation of recycling criteria, review of treatment methods)
Recycling rate for overseas facilities: 60%
Promotion of measures against global warming (climate change)    
1) Promotion of efficient use of energy Achieve an annual average improvement of 1% in per-unit energy consumption at Advantest business bases in Japan.
Compared to the reference year FY2012, 5% or more reduction in FY2017 (Aim for 7.73% or more by FY2020)
Implement of more efficient utilization of air conditioning units and of switching off equipment when not required, etc.
Rate of improvement in per-unit energy consumption
4.3% reduction compared to FY 2012
2) Use of renewable energy Promote the purchase of green power and introduction of solar power in overseas bases. At AAI and ATK, management is focused on maintaining the current energy use performance.
AAI: 12,000 MWh per year
ATK: 1,325 MWh per year
Providing green products
 

Reduce customers’ environmental burden

1) improvement of energy-saving performance of new products Reduce power consumption per unit of performance in new products by 20-50%.
  • Advantest’s T5833 Memory Test System realizes a 67% reduction in electric power consumption (compared to the T5385)
  • Advantest’s B6700 Test Burn-in System realizes a 49% reduction in electric power consumption (compared to the P3506)
Advantest’s SGM104 T2000Sync Module realizes a 30% reduction in electric power consumption (on a unit performance basis, compared to the SGM208+CUTI)
Advantest’s EVA100 Digital Solution measurement system realizes a 50% reduction in electric power consumption (compared to the T6577)
Advantest’s M6244 Test Handler is expected to realize a 50% reduction in electric power consumption on a unit performance basis
Wafer MVM-SEM:
Advantest has developed a system capable of handling both 6-inch and 8-inch wafers on the same device
DI products: The amount of dry air consumed for MB condensation prevention has been reduced by 5%, thereby contributing to a reduction in the electric power consumption of the pumps installed in customers’ production facilities
2) Resource-saving, size reduction, reducing components and materials Achieve resource-saving in products, size reduction and reduction in components and materials. DI products: With HIFIX and custom performance boards (PB), there has been a successful evolution from conventional 0.35mm pitch device to 0.3mm pitch device substrate, making it possible to achieve a 27% reduction in device area.
DI products: Structural streamlining and the standardization of parts have realized a 30% reduction in materials costs compared to existing products.
3) RoHS compliant products, expansion of lead-free mounting products RoHS compliant in target products, achieve lead-free mounting.

Applicable products defined as including NMR and EVA100.

4) alternative to Fluorinert and reduce usage Establish an alternative cooling technology to Fluorinert and put into practical use. Having determined that the basic approach will involve intermediate cooling, work on this project is continuing.
5) Start-up of new business for reduction of environmental burden Launch new businesses and products related to the environment, and contribute to society. Development of new, environmentally-related products: 2 projects
6) Increase sales of new products Replace aging testers with new products, to contribute to electric power saving of customers. Sales performance: 25 units
Electric power saving: 12,150 kWh
Reform of business processes
  Reform of business processes Promotion of business efficiency improvements and energy-saving Promote business efficiency improvements and efficiency in energy usage  
1) Efficiency improvements in production Reduce production time and cut production electrified time by 30%
  • With Advantest’s T6391 LCD Driver Test System, the number of days during production in which electric power usage is required has been reduced from 16 days to 10 days.
    The overall amount of electric power used in production has been reduced from 62,352 kWh per unit to 38,970 kWh per unit, a 37.5% reduction (with a total of 89 units shipped)
  • With Advantest’s T5831 Memory Test System, the number of days during production in which electric power usage is required has been reduced from 14 days to 13 days.
    The overall amount of electric power used in production has been reduced from 60,256 kWh per unit to 55,952 kWh per unit, a 7.1% reduction (with a total of 49 units shipped)
2) Energy-saving in building facilities and efficiency improvement Renovate old equipment to improve efficiency and equalize electricity usage. While the planned replacement of older equipment could not be implemented this year, by utilizing equipment more efficiently, it was possible to reduce energy consumption by an amount equivalent to 350 kl of crude oil (compared to FY 2014).
3) Improve the operational efficiency of product development and production Conduct information sharing in a production environment that is integrated from the early stage of development, and build a Global PLM that can be expected to improve efficiency globally for a variety of product development and production businesses. The PLM package has already been selected, and the basic design state will begin in FY 2016.
4) Reduction of in-house CO2 emissions due to reduction in time required for MB design, manufacturing and servicing Streamline MB development and design to reduce CO2 emissions by 30%. DI products: Making the MB development and design process more efficient has reduced the development period by 10 days, providing a reduction in carbon dioxide emissions equivalent to 240 kg.
